Holy Family Gives Back
Throughout the school year, our school family gives back to our community in many ways.
Each September we do a sock drive for the needy in our community. This year 2024, we took 2,420 socks to Homeward Bound and our local Catholic Outreach. First grade won a pizza party for collecting the most (538) socks.
Each November we work with IHM in preparing Thanksgiving boxes for the needy in our community. November 2024, we helped gather food for 155 boxes that included all the ingredients for a Thanksgiving Dinner plus some additional staples. These boxes helped feed about 830 people.
Every winter we help the Knights of Columbus, #1062, of St. Joseph Catholic Church, with their annual Coats for Kids Drive.
As of January 16, 2024, we helped collect the following:
- 78 jackets/coats
- 24 warm hats
- 28 pairs of gloves
- 15 scarves
- 7 snowpants
Every Friday during Lent, our school participates in Casual for Charity as a practice of almsgiving.
Students may dress casually (as long as the clothing is appropriate) if they bring in a donation for the organization HFCS is supporting.
The students are encouraged to give from their own pockets.
The organizations our school supported this 2023 Lent are:
- Local Catholic Outreach (2/16) - $1,214.45
- Western Slope Blue Star Mothers for the VA Hospital March Baby Shower (2/23) - $968.74 and baby items were collected.
- Our Lady of Guadalupe Shrine in Fruita (3/1) - $858.39
- Karis Inc., in support of the local teen homeless shelter (3/8) - $1,059.66
